So I am asked to design a lag compensator via frequency response so that the static velocity error constant of the control system is 6 times the uncompensated system and the phase margin of the control system is at least 30 degrees. The open-loop transfer function is given. How can I design a lag compensator in Matlab under these conditions?
More info about the open-loop transfer function of the uncompensated system should be provided.
From one of Google search results, it shows that the Static Velocity Error Constant is defined as
where is the open-loop transfer function.
If is the plant in the uncompensated system and a lag compensator is used to compensate the s system so that the Static Velocity Error Constant requirement is
.
Since the open-loop transfer function of the compensated system is given by , then
Design Task (Part 1):
Can you determine the lag compensation gain in ?
Design Task (Part 2):
Requires you to select the values for T and c with such that the phase margin is at least 30°.
This one, I think you can use the bode() command to design
I have fixed the mistakes. I think this time around should be okay. If you have any formulas from your lecture or textbooks on the topic, please provide them because I rely on Wikipedia and Google search.
Good to hear that it works out fine, @Bilal Antaki. If you find this mini tutorial helpful, please consider accepting ✔ and voting 👍 the Answer as a token of appreciation.
Edit: By the way, I have changed to c in to avoid having the same parameter in the plant .
Impossibile completare l'azione a causa delle modifiche apportate alla pagina. Ricarica la pagina per vedere lo stato aggiornato.
Translated by
Seleziona un sito web
Seleziona un sito web per visualizzare contenuto tradotto dove disponibile e vedere eventi e offerte locali. In base alla tua area geografica, ti consigliamo di selezionare: .
Puoi anche selezionare un sito web dal seguente elenco:
Come ottenere le migliori prestazioni del sito
Per ottenere le migliori prestazioni del sito, seleziona il sito cinese (in cinese o in inglese). I siti MathWorks per gli altri paesi non sono ottimizzati per essere visitati dalla tua area geografica.